Tough Night In Placerville, CA for Chance Grasty

 

 

 

PETERSEN MEDIA- Chance Grasty and the F&F Racing team got off to a good start on Saturday night in Placerville, CA, but things quickly turned for the team as they ultimately endured a DNF in the feature event.

 

“After timing in second fastest in our qualifying flight, our night really went downhill, which was unfortunate,” Chance Grasty said. “We just got caught in bad spots in our feature and in our heat race, but it’s part of it on some nights.”

 

With 41 cars checked in at Placerville Speedway for the Sprint Car Challenge Tour’s season opening event, the Suisun City, CA driver timed the Bushey Financial Services/C&H Motor Parts/Sierra Single Ply Roofing backed No. x1 in second quickest in his qualifying flight.

 

Lining up fourth in his heat race, Grasty needed to finish inside the Top-5 to earn a spot in the Dash and transfer into the feature, however, issues with a car in front of him in turns three and four resulted in him making contact which then forced him into the work area.

 

Able to make enough repairs to tag the back of the field, Grasty ultimately finished seventh and was forced into the night’s B Main.

 

Taking the green flag from the front row, Grasty jumped out to the early lead and showcased a very strong car. Pulling away on a couple of restarts, Grasty was very pleased with how his car felt as he picked up the win and kept his night alive.

 

Lining up 21st in the 30-lap feature event, Grasty was mired in the back of the field in the opening stages of the race, but was extremely patient as the track widened out a bit with each lap.  

 

When the race reached halfway, Grasty was able to make his first few moves of the race as he got into 18th, and then jumped into 17th a lap later and began to look for a way inside the Top-15.

 

However, on the 19th lap, more action took place ahead of him and he was again collected which ultimately ended his night.

 

“I felt good as we got to the halfway point, and was able to start making up some ground,” Grasty said. “Unfortunately, we ended up in the wrong place at the wrong time and got collected in a wreck that ended our night.”
